達人出版会からFPGAでCPUを作ろう〜FPGAで、あなたも自分がデザインしたコンピュータを動かせる〜が出版されました。長らくβ版でしたが、6月22日にようやくβが取れ、正式版になりました。 内容 現在比較的入手しやすいFPGAボードを使って、自作CPUを動かしていきます。回路記述にVerilog-HDLやVHDLでなくNSLを使うところが特徴的です。NSLの説明は、Overtone様のWebで読むことができます。きっちりCPUを作り込むというよりは、作っていく様子がよく分かるようになっています。著者がソフトウェア寄りの人なので、時々ふっと違う発想が出てきて面白いです。本文にSICPやプログラミング言語AWKが出てくるFPGA本は、この本だけです。 CPUの創りかたと比べて CPUを作ってみよう!系の本では、CPUの創りかたが有名です。ざっくり比較するとこうなります。 FPGAでCPUを作
サポートサイト著者によるサポートページが公開されています→『FPGAでCPUを作ろう』サポートページ 書誌情報 著者: 岸本誠 発行日: 2012-03-21 最終更新日: 2012-06-22 バージョン: 1.0.0 ページ数: 112ページ(A4PDF版換算) 対応フォーマット: EPUB, PDF 出版社: 達人出版会 対象読者 プロセッサの設計方法についての知識はあるが、FPGA を使ったりといった電子工作の経験はない、という方。あるいは、電子工作の経験はあるが、プロセッサの設計方法はよくわからない、という方。 著者について 岸本誠 計算機科学を専攻した後、プログラマとして働く。プログラマとしてした仕事としては、Globus Toolkit と計算アプリケーションの間で使うミドルウェアに関係した開発と調査だったが、GT 3 と 4 で採用されていた XML ウェブサービス( SO
何を言っているかわからないと思いますので、まずは動画を見てください。 つまり、LED の残像として空中に自分自身を「出力」するプログラム (+回路) です。こんな風に空中に字を描くのを POV (Persistance of Vision = 残像) とか Light writing とか言うらしいですね。やることは LED 光らせるだけなのに、やってみるとかなり楽しい。 というわけで、最近 Arduino とかいうマイコンで遊んでます。アナログ電気回路の知識は中学生レベル *1 ですが、USB で PC に繋いで IDE の upload ボタンを押すだけで C プログラムをマイコン上で実行できるので、まあそれなりに遊べます。 最初に作るのは当然 Quine なわけですが、シリアル通信で Quine 出力するのは既出だったので、ちょっと凝ってみました。もっと読みやすいコードにしたかったの
電波時計は、基準局からの電波を受信し、自動で時刻を調整する正確かつ手間要らずの便利な時計です。 しかしながら、国内に2カ所ある送波所のうち、東日本をカバーする「おおたかどや山標準電波送信所」が福島第一原発の避難区域内に位置するため、現在電波の送信を停止しています。【追記】4月21日13時54より暫定的に送信を再開しています。 このアプリ『JJY Simulator 』は、iPhoneのイヤフォンを使って標準電波をシミュレートし、時刻のズレた電波時計を正確な時刻に合わせることができるアプリです。 その仕組みは、iPhoneのイヤフォンで13.3kHzの音声信号を出力。イヤホンから出る微弱な電波を3次高調波で「おおたかどや山標準電波送信所」から送信される40kHzをシュミレートするというものです。 元となる時刻はNTPサーバーから取得しているため正確です。 なにやら難しそうですが、使用方法は極
デジタルメモ「ポメラ」DM20Y キーボード文字の誤植に関するお詫びとお知らせ(修理対応) デジタルメモ「ポメラ」の数量限定モデルとして2010年6月17日に発売いたしました DM20由良拓也モデル(品番:DM20Y)の本体キーボード部の印刷に誤植があることが判明いたしました。 つきましては、お買い上げいただきました商品について、無償にて修理対応をさせていただきたく存じます。 ご迷惑おかけいたしますこと深くお詫び申し上げます。 今後、このようなことの無いよう、製品の品質向上に一層の努力を重ねていく所存でございますので、何卒ご理解を賜りますようお願い申し上げます。 ■対象品 ・品番:DM20Y(DM20由良拓也モデル) ※2010年6月17日発売、数量限定商品 ■キーボード文字誤植内容 ・「カタカナ・ひらがな・ローマ字」キー 正:ひらがな 誤:ひながな ※商品機能上は問題ございません。 ■
http://itpro.nikkeibp.co.jp/article/NEWS/20100628/349693/ これはいくらなんでもちょっとひどいなぁ(「Ruby チップ」の方)。問題は2点。 単にハードウェア記述書いただけのもののどこにイノベーションがあるのか 世界で認められつつある地域発技術を、再び地域特有のガラパゴスな進化させることが「地域イノベーション」と言えるのか 注: Ruby だからダメってわけじゃなくて、Ruby の部分を Python とか .NET に置き換えたとしてもまるでダメ。 ハードウェア記述書いただけ ハードウェア系の研究室にありがちな話なんですけども、単にハードウェア記述化しただけで「研究」と称する人が多いんですよね。(やってる本人は百も承知でやってる。こんなのを研究と呼んでいいのかわからないけど、それでとりあえず卒業できるから。) 研究っていうと、本来、
2010年03月01日 ➥ 【緊急事態】PS3の電源を入れてはいけない!! 36 comments ツイート 930:動け動けウゴウゴ2ちゃんねる [sage]:2010/03/01(月) 18:29 ID:rQvHm/U6 だれかps3の情報おくれ 電源入れたらまずいんだろ 356:動け動けウゴウゴ2ちゃんねる [sage]:2010/03/01(月) 17:13 ID:azejwUuI >>206 3.1の9時からPS3のシステムがおかしくなって(2000.1.1になるらしい) トロフィやDLC(有料含)が消えて、オフでも一部ゲームが 起動しなくなるバグ祭りが世界的に発生。 原因は不明だが内部時計のうるう年エラーでズレが生じて 違法起動チェックに引っかかってるとかファームバグだとか… とにかくおおごとになっている。 このエラーメッセージは、今までは物理的基板トラブルで有償修理確定なので
Drawable, Extendable LED matrix unit. You can draw patterns on matrix LED by a light, such as laser pointer. The drawn pattern moves by tilting the unit, or automatically in life game (cell-automata) or scrolling. The boundary of the connected units are seemlessly connected by communications between connected units.
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く